Minister of Works, Engr. David Umahi, on Sunday joined leaders of Nigeria's leading political party; the All Progressives Congress APC to advance preparations for the party’s forthcoming National Convention.
Senator Umahi attended the meeting of the National Convention Sub-Committee on Venue, where he serves as Vice Chairman, with the Governor of Ogun State, His Excellency Dapo Abiodun, as Chairman.
At the meeting held on March 8, 2026, members reviewed key arrangements aimed at ensuring a smooth and well-organized convention. Discussions focused on critical issues including security, branding, VIP arrangements, uniforms and other logistics required for the successful hosting of the event.
Following the deliberations, members of the committee proceeded to Eagle Square, the venue of the upcoming convention, for an on-the-spot inspection to assess the level of readiness and ensure that necessary arrangements are in place.
Beyond his role on the Venue Sub-Committee, Senator Umahi also chairs the National Convention Sub-Committee on Accommodation and Transportation, where preparations are ongoing to guarantee smooth movement and adequate lodging for delegates and party leaders expected at the convention.
